which of the following numerical variables are continuous? which are discrete? a. number of injuries sustained in a fall b. fraction of birds in a large sample infected with avian flu virus c. number of crimes committed by a randomly sampled individual d. logarithm of body mass

Answer: a) b), c) are discrete variables and d) is continuous variable.

Step-by-step explanation:

A continuous variable are those whose value is taking by measuring.

A discrete variable are those whose value is taking by counting.

So, a) Number of injuries sustained in a fall is done by counting - Discrete

b) Fraction of birds in a large sample infected with avian flue virus is done by counting - Discrete

c) Number of crimes committed by a randomly sampled individual is done by counting - Discrete

d) Logarithm of body mass is done by measuring - Continuous

Hence, a) b), c) are discrete variables and d) is continuous variable.
